c++ boost 向量在结构体中定义
本人是c++的菜鸟,向大家请教有关结构体与向量的问题:struct std
{
int id;
vector<double> b(3);//错误,我想定义一个(x,y,z)向量的???
}sss;
我的头文件是:
#ifdef HAVE_CONFIG_H
#include <config.h>
#endif
#include <stdio.h>
#include <stdlib.h>
#include <iostream>
#include <string>
// #include <vector>
#include <boost/numeric/ublas/matrix.hpp>
#include <boost/numeric/ublas/io.hpp>
#include <boost/numeric/ublas/triangular.hpp>